Body

Origins and Family

Hiroshi Fujita's place of birth was Osaka[2]. He was born on December 7, 1928[3].

Education

Hiroshi Fujita's education included a stint at University of Tokyo[8]. His doctoral advisor was Tosio Katō[9].

Career and Affiliations

Hiroshi Fujita's professions included mathematician[4]. Employers include University of Tokyo[6], a research university[21], in Japan[22], founded in 1877[23], headquartered in Hongō campus[24] and Meiji University[7], a private university[25], in Japan[26], founded in 1881[27]. Doctoral students include Norikazu Saito[13] and Hisashi Okamoto[14], a mathematician[28], b. 1956[29], of Japan[30].

Recognition

Hiroshi Fujita received the Order of the Sacred Treasure, 2nd Class[10].
